The Many Types of Exterior Fountains
The Many Types of Exterior Fountains Turn your garden into what you have always wished for – an oasis of peace. The soothing feeling provided by outdoor fountains is just one of the benefits of installing a water feature in your garden.The stream of water sent shooting into the air by a spouting fountain is an impressive sight to see. It is feasible to have one of these fitted into an existing, large pond. Parks and traditional stately homes often have one these fountains.
Select a stylish wall fountain to put outdoors. Even with a smallish yard, it is possible to put in one of these water features. Wall fountains make an understated impression, contrary to the big impact created by spouting fountains. It is straightforward undertaking wherein a small jet of water propels outwards in front of a beautifully textured wall and then flows down only to be pumped up again.
Dependent on the look you have chosen for the garden, you could consider a themed fountain. If your bungalow or garden is styled in a rustic manner, you should think about including a traditional type of statue, such as a seraph holding the spout, to your fountain. Consider installing something bolder and unique for a modern-day garden. Choosing what to do is entirely in your hands.
Tiered fountains are alluring because the water moves down multiple levels. Water flows down numerous tiers in a cascading fountain.
A considerable amount of space is needed for an outdoor fountain, so another option is to install a wall fountain or a pondless fountain. These kinds of fountains are suitable for an area with limited space because their reservoirs are concealed underground.
Add a Japanese fountain if you are looking for a feeling of relaxation. Bamboo sticks function as the tubing from which water flows in these kinds of water features. Water then flows into a bucket or a shaped stone, only to repeat the pattern over and over again.
Fountains composed of glass are another type on the market. A more conventional look is provided by trellis-style fountains which feature shaped metalwork. However, this type of water feature is better suited to gardens with many sharp corners as well as contemporary forms and design. A magnificent effect is created when water streams down the sheets of glass. Some fountains also include colorful LED lights to shine onto the sheets of glass as water cascades downwards. The jagged surface of rock waterfall fountain creates an appealing façade as the water softly flows downwards.
In a bubbling rock fountain, a big rock is drilled with holes and then filled in the middle with pipes. The gurgles and bubbles at the top are the product of the low pressure used to trigger the water upwards. The water returns gently trickling down the sides of the rock to get to its starting point. Small gardens are perfect for this type of fountain. Water is moved at low pressure in this type of fountain, so you can be assured knowing that it will not spray all over should the wind pick up.
The trend of setting up solar powered fountains is becoming increasingly widespread. The advantages of using this type of solar powered fountain is the lack of cables, lowered difficulty in installing them, the decrease in electric bills, and the favorable effects they have on our environment. The numerous designs in outdoor solar-powered fountains means you will not have to compromise on style.
